Yes it is now official, Fairly Legal is renewed for season two!

USA network has renewed Fairly Legal for a second season. But co-presidents Jeff Wachtel and Chris McCumber, when making the announcement, implied that changes to the Sarah Shahi-led series may be afoot when it airs again in early 2012.

“We think there is a creative and audience upside to the show,” Wachtel said. “Not every first season is the best, and we think it is a show that can do better.”

Reports say that Fairly Legal isn’t just renewed, but renewed with a twist!

With The Vampire Diaries becoming so insane last week, lets see what are the events that we can expect on the next episodes.

Below you can check the interview of executive producer Julie Plec with TV Guide.

Jenna went from being blissfully unaware vampires even exist to becoming one – and an integral part of the long-awaited ritual at that. It’s a lot to process.

“The next episode takes place over the rest of the night,” Plec says.

“It is Klaus’ attempt in executing the sacrifice ritual to break the curse, and what everyone else has to do to try to keep her from being the vampire that Klaus sacrifices.”

Damon’s werewolf bite has no known cure. So what does he do?! “The finale is basically the end of the road of Damon’s journey for the year,” Plec says.

“He’s done so many things and made so many choices that have been so screwed up and now he’s at the end of his life, so he believes, and needs to come to terms with all the decisions he’s made in the year, and since Katherine seduced him 145 years ago.”

“[He’ll] relive the mistakes he made with Katherine [and] try to get Elena’s forgiveness.”

Stefan will try to save Damon, teases Plec, and is “determined to do anything he possibly can. Stefan’s whole cross to bear is, ‘Wait a second, my brother is finally showing his humanity? The humanity that I took away from him 145 years ago?”

“With no cure, what the hell is he going to do? That’s the finale.”

Elena does not want to be a vampire, which marks a divergence from Twilight. “When we started the show, the similarities were so extreme,” Plec says.

“This was a way of closing the book on that chapter of similarities. I was happy to have this introspection when the choice has already been made for her.”

Damon will try to get Elena’s forgiveness, but after what he just did, that’s not gonna be easy. “This is [Damon’s] biggest lesson to learn,” Plec says.

“You can love someone with all the power in your soul, but you still have to remember who they are and what they want. In the final episode, Damon needs to seek her forgiveness for what he did and he desperately wants it.”

His extra reason? The bite: “‘I can’t die with you hating me,’ that’s his point.”

Damon can’t really die though, right? “Anybody can die!” and “Who needs Ian Somerhalder?” Plec joked, but adds that she’s not afraid to make tough choices.

“There will be severe and tragic consequences, and loss of life will be extreme over the last several episodes,” the shot-caller adds. “It’s a vampire show, and in a vampire show, the stakes are high and the death count has to match that.”

“If you guys don’t believe the consequences aren’t life and death, then we’re not doing our job. Unfortunately we’ve set into motion a ritual that needs a lot of sacrificial elements. We hope that the audience trusts our decision as storytellers.”

“There will be decisions that are not popular, always.”

We have our guest mentor for this week’s American Idol. She’s no other than Sheryl Crow.

E! News has learned that Crow will join previous season 10 celebrity mentors Will.I.Am and Miley Cyrus (and “style mentor” Gwen Stefani) when she sits beside Interscope Records honcho Jimmy Lovine on Wednesday’s show as the final five contestants prepare for their performances. “The show wanted Sheryl because she is a true singer-songwriter and she wanted to help them develop as artists,” says an Idol insider.

However, you should check the scoop below.

There was no immediate comment from Fox on the Grammy winner’s appearance. But Crow, 49, wasn’t always a fan of the hit competition show.

“Let’s face it, it undermines art in every way and promotes commercialism,” Crow said in a March 2007 interview on MSNBC. “I am sad people love it so.”
